Introduction to Digital Nomadism
Digital nomadism is a lifestyle that combines work and travel, allowing individuals to explore new destinations while maintaining their career. This phenomenon has been on the rise in recent years, with more people seeking a better work-life balance and the freedom to work from anywhere.
In 2025, digital nomads are expected to continue this trend, with Europe being a top destination for remote workers. The continent offers a unique blend of culture, history, and natural beauty, making it an attractive location for digital nomads.
Trends in Digital Nomadism
Several trends are emerging in the digital nomad community, including:
- Remote work visas: Many European countries are introducing remote work visas, making it easier for digital nomads to live and work in the continent.
- Co-working spaces: Co-working spaces are popping up in cities across Europe, providing digital nomads with a community and infrastructure to work from.
- Sustainable tourism: Digital nomads are becoming more conscious of their environmental impact, with many opting for sustainable tourism practices and eco-friendly accommodations.
Challenges Facing Digital Nomads
While digital nomadism offers many benefits, it also comes with its own set of challenges. Some of the common challenges facing digital nomads include:
- Visa requirements: Navigating visa requirements and regulations can be complex and time-consuming.
- Language barriers: Communicating in a foreign language can be difficult, especially when dealing with bureaucratic tasks.
- Isolation and loneliness: Digital nomads can experience isolation and loneliness, especially when working remotely from a new location.
Benefits of Digital Nomadism
Despite the challenges, digital nomadism offers many benefits, including:
- Flexibility and freedom: Digital nomads have the flexibility to work from anywhere and create their own schedule.
- Cultural immersion: Living and working in a foreign country provides an opportunity for cultural immersion and exchange.
- Personal growth: Digital nomadism can be a transformative experience, promoting personal growth and self-discovery.
